Houston 27 Dallas 20 (XFL)

Landry Jones was God awful again today. This time he had three, yes three first quarter picks and he coughed up the ball, that was returned for a Houston (4-0) touchdown. Landry was hurt in the fourth quarter and it appeared it was bad, but no update was given. Lance Dunbar (North Texas) had 9 rushes for 48 yards and a touchdown. He also caught 2 balls for 17 yards. Donald Parham (Stetson) had 6 receptions for 56 yards and a score. On the defensive side of things for Dallas (2-2), Greer Martini (Notre Dame) led the way with 8 tackles. Derron Smith had a pick, while Micah Abernathy (Tenn) had a sack.

For the victors, Beniquez Brown (Mississippi State) had 9 tackles, DeMarquis Gates (Mississippi) had 8 tackles and the both had a pass deflection. Edmond Robinson (Newbury) had a sack. Deatrick Nichols (South Florida) had 2 picks and 2 deflections. Cody Brown (Arkansas State) picked off a pass and deflected another and Ajene Harris (Southern Cal) had 4 pass deflections. On the offensive side of things Nick Holly (Kent State) had 8 catches, 97 yards and a touchdown. Blake Jackson (Mary Hardin-Baylor) also had a touchdown catch. P.J. Walker was 25-41, 239 yards, 2 TD'S and 1 pick.
